Morse, Louisiana (population approximately 700) presents a specialized HVAC market driven by the region's hot, humid subtropical climate. Summers are long and intense with high humidity levels, making reliable air conditioning and humidity control essential. Winters are mild but can have cold snaps requiring heating systems. The local HVAC market consists of approximately 8-12 active providers serving Morse and surrounding Acadia Parish communities. Top contractors differentiate themselves through 24/7 emergency response capabilities, expertise in humidity management, and experience with both older homes and newer construction. Seasonal demand peaks during summer months (May-September) when temperatures regularly exceed 90°F with high humidity, and during winter cold snaps when temperatures can drop below freezing.
